WebThe Bowtie Method. The bowtie method is a method for risk evaluation that can be used to analyze and demonstrate high-risk scenarios. The diagram helps achieve two things: first, it provides a visual summary of all … WebAn example of a HCE bowtie is shown in Figure 2 below. Figure 2: Example of a high consequence event bowtie The left hand side of the bowtie shows the failure modes for the top event, and the right hand side shows all of the high consequence outcomes of the top event including; safety, environmental, community, financial and reputational impacts

If you want to see best practice in risk management, look in industries where it is literally a matter of life and death, such as oil exploration, aviation, mining and maritime. They tend to use the ‘bow-tie’ model, which can also be applied to financial and corporate risks. Hazard: The model starts by identifying a hazard. genymotion review

WebFigure 2: Overview of RiskView Bowtie Model Used Target Leak Frequency The ‘top event’, or centre of the BowTie, is defined as ‘Loss of containment’ and has an associated frequency. This frequency was taken from the Quantitative Risk Assessment section of the plant COMAH report as 1.16 x 10-2 leaks per year, or one leak every 86 years
